A word from Edel Conlon, principal
Welcome to the website of St Ronan’s National School. I hope that as you browse through this website, you will get a flavour of our most wonderful and unique school.
Whenever we have visitors, they always comment on the positive atmosphere here in St Ronan’s. This would not be possible without the hard work and absolute commitment of every member of staff, our most fantastic pupils and their wonderful parents. As the saying goes, “it takes a village to raise a child” and the community here in Deansrath are so supportive of all initiatives ongoing in our school.
There is so much happening in our school, table tennis, badminton, swimming, hill walking, running, Green School’s Committee, Music Generation, orchestra, Accelerated Reader, Power Hour, Maths Blast, chess, the list goes on and on. We celebrate the richness of the many cultures, international and Irish, amongst us and anyone who leaves us, be it past pupil or staff member, they always say “there’s no place like St Ronan’s”
Enjoy your visit to our Website!

The school will take applications for places in Junior Infants from November for the following school year. Please bring your child's Birth Certificate, PPS Number and a household bill with your name and address to the Secretary, Connie, any morning from November on, 9.00 - 11.00 a.m.
Please visit as soon as possible to ensure your child's place for September.
